10291NAT

Certificate II in Skills for Education, Training and Employment Pathways

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)

The Certificate II in Skills for Education, Training and Employment Pathways (10291NAT) prepares you for higher education — and you’ll graduate with essential skills in English language, maths, writing and digital technology. Over 12 months you’ll build your confidence in reading, public speaking, producing written work and using digital technologies such as spreadsheets and word processing, plus you’ll spend several weeks planning your career and study goals.
